I checked in the firewall. Characteristics aren't included in C + D.
This is correct, in the global filter in the ACC you can add app characteristics. A is correct and E is correct. C is iffy but in this case I would say it is not correct because yes I can search for apps regarding to risk level 5 but I have to add one by one by one. However, with application filter I can click on risk level 5 and boom it adds them all at once instead of me going to add them one by one.
